During the assessment, our System Design Specialist used moisture meters and thermal imaging to evaluate humidity, rim-joist air leakage, and load deflection along the failing support posts. Soil conditions showed evidence of frost-related movement and persistent moisture — typical challenges for crawl spaces in the Eagle River region. To reestablish proper structural support, a system of SmartJack® supports was designed to provide reliable, adjustable load transfer back into stable soil.
To resolve the moisture and air-quality issues, Sure-Dry installed CleanSpace® encapsulation, sealed perimeter leakage with RimTight™, added a Sedona SaniDry® dehumidifier, and improved thermal performance with SilverGlo® insulation. Together, these upgrades now protect the crawl space from humidity, temperature swings, and seasonal soil movement, ensuring long-term comfort and stability inside the home.
A System Design Specialist inspected the Eagle River basement and confirmed active lateral movement along the east wall. Laser displacement readings showed an increasing inward bow, while soil probing outside the foundation revealed a mix of sandy layers and pockets of moisture-retentive material—common in Vilas County, where freeze–thaw cycles and fluctuating groundwater levels elevate lateral pressure on below-grade walls. Cracking patterns indicated mid-wall displacement, making a soil-anchored stabilization system the appropriate repair method.
Sure-Dry installed multiple GeoLock® Wall Anchors, securing each rod into stable soil beyond the influence of expanding and shifting material near the foundation. Technicians aligned each interior plate with laser tools, verified anchor torque to confirm load transfer, and tensioned the system to halt ongoing movement. The anchors now provide long-term stabilization with the ability for controlled corrective adjustment—well suited for Northern Wisconsin’s variable soil conditions and high seasonal moisture.
During the inspection, the System Design Specialist identified active seepage at the footing and documented moisture spreading across several areas of the basement floor. The existing sump pump was undersized and unable to keep up with increased groundwater pressure during snowmelt and storms. To resolve the issue, the specialist recommended installing a WaterGuard® interior drainage system tied into an upgraded SuperSump®.
Once installed, the system immediately established a reliable drainage route, capturing water at its entry point and directing it safely to the new pump. The homeowner gained a long-term waterproofing solution tailored to Eagle River’s challenging moisture conditions.
During the inspection, the Sure-Dry System Design Specialist documented active seepage at the cove joint, signs of moisture migration through the wall surface, and the limitations of the existing sump pit and pump. Moisture staining patterns and the timing of leaks confirmed that both hydrostatic pressure beneath the slab and wall seepage were contributing to the problem. To provide a permanent basement waterproofing Eagle River WI solution, the specialist designed a WaterGuard® perimeter drainage layout along the affected walls, specified CleanSpace® wall encapsulation to control wall moisture and direct it into the drain, and recommended a properly sized SuperSump® basin and pump to collect and discharge the water away from the foundation.
On installation day, the crew saw-cut and removed a narrow strip of concrete along the designated walls, installed the WaterGuard channel on a drainage stone bed pitched toward the new SuperSump liner, and connected the system to an exterior discharge line routed to a suitable daylight location. They then prepared the wall surfaces and installed the CleanSpace liner, mechanically fastening it so that any condensation or seepage behind the material flows down into the WaterGuard system. After setting the SuperSump pump, testing operation under load, and re-pouring the concrete over the trench to restore a smooth floor edge, the team confirmed proper flow and performance. The result is a coordinated wet basement repair and musty basement odor solution Wisconsin homeowners in the Northwoods can depend on, giving this Eagle River homeowner a dry, usable basement supported by proven WaterGuard, CleanSpace, and SuperSump technology.
